#!/usr/bin/env moon
-- This file contains the source code of the Nomsu compiler.
-- Nomsu is a programming language that cross-compiles to Lua. It was designed to be good
-- at natural-language-like code that is highly self-modifying and flexible.
-- The only dependency is LPEG, which can be installed using "luarocks install lpeg"
-- File usage:
-- Either, in a lua/moonscript file:
-- Nomsu = require "nomsu"
-- nomsu = Nomsu()
-- nomsu:run(your_nomsu_code)
-- Or from the command line:
-- lua nomsu.lua your_file.nom

print [=[
Nomsu Compiler
Usage: (lua nomsu.lua | moon nomsu.moon) [-i] [-O] [-v] [-c] [-f] [-s] [--help] [-p print_file] file1 file2... [-- nomsu args...]
OPTIONS
-i Run the compiler in interactive mode (REPL)
-O Run the compiler in optimized mode (use precompiled .lua versions of Nomsu files, when available)
-v Verbose: print compiled lua code
-c Compile .nom files into .lua files
-f Auto-format the given Nomsu file and print the result.
-s Check the program for syntax errors.
-h/--help Print this message.
-p <file> Print to the specified file instead of stdout.
<input> Input file can be "-" to use stdin.
]=]
